Transaction 237c21b3f7136ecd9fbc0ac585f11376e6ab489053041bdd072af872541a33f4
3 Input
2 Outputs
- 237c21b3f7136ecd9fbc0ac585f11376e6ab489053041bdd072af872541a33f4:0
- 237c21b3f7136ecd9fbc0ac585f11376e6ab489053041bdd072af872541a33f4:1
value 7502968
address 16CtuM85wAomr9LtEN8W5XBfmnR1gEEJ8y
value 2838266
address 1bfqzBjH1D5RtfpuBatedYRDvrRX1kFRQ